Ingredients
serves 8- 10 ounces small shell pasta (or elbow macaroni pasta)
- ¾ cup frozen peas
- 1 red bell pepper (diced)
- 2 ribs celery (finely chopped)
- ⅓ cup finely chopped red onion
- ⅓ cup chopped sweet pickles
- 2 cans (5 ounces each) tuna packed in water (drained)
- ½ cup mayonnaise
- 1 tablespoons apple cider vinegar
- 2 teaspoons Dijon mustard
- 1 teaspoon sugar
- ¼ teaspoon salt
- ⅛ teaspoon black pepper
